Analysis

In 2023, exports of low carbon technology products, percent of gdp in Burundi stood at 0.0289.

That represents a change of up 53.7% on the previous year and up 914.0% over ten years.

Over the whole period, exports of low carbon technology products, percent of gdp in Burundi peaked at 0.1167 in 2011 and was at its lowest, 0, in 2000.

That places Burundi 140th out of 177 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

This dataset provides information on the bilateral trade flows of low-carbon technology products, as well as country and world aggregates . Low carbon technology products produce less pollution than their traditional energy counterparts, and will play a vital role in the transition to a low carbon economy. Low carbon technologies include mechanics like wind turbines, solar panels, biomass systems and carbon capture equipment.
